A Louisiana woman was recently invited to "come on down" from the audience to contestant row on The Price Is Right and later won "a new car!"

Lake Charles resident Carla Jubert recently went on a trip to California to celebrate her 63rd birthday after her son surprised her with tickets to the long-running TV game show.

Of course, like many of us, Jubert always wanted to be in the audience for a taping but never thought she would be in that number. After watching the show for over 40 years, that dream came true.

Lake Charles TV station KPLC caught up with Jubert to get her accounts of the experience.

"You know we took our seats and everybody just had a lot of energy. It was just a lot going on. We just had fun, you know. So we took our seats and we were waiting for the show. I mean I was talking to a lady and I was talking to my family and I was excited on and on when I knew anything I heard my name. Yes, I heard "Carla Jubert." I looked and I took off running," shared Jubert.

And before she knew it, she was on contestants' row bidding on prizes.

“It was an exercise machine like a glider and I bid on it. We did two bids I believe and it seemed like everybody was bidding a little bit high so when it got down to me I said well I’m going to bid one dollar. One dollar and the reason why I did that cause I felt like I said well they all might be over I might get on and I did. I bid one dollar and got up there,” continued Jubert.

Jubert said the crowd helped her play the game as they held up different numbers to guess the prices of the items.

“When I got up on the stage a when he opened up that curtain and showed me it was a car I almost lost it because now I feel like I am dreaming somebody please wake me up that’s how excited I was when that curtain pulled back and that car was there ah it was so amazing,” said Jubert.

Jubert said her family was in the audience and she still says it was unreal being on the show, much less getting to win a new ride.

“My family was in the audience and the people that were in the audience. I couldn’t have done it without them because when you get up there your mind just goes blank and you don’t know what you want to do,” said Jubert. “You don’t know what you want to do so I kept looking at them. I kept looking and all you could see in the audience was fingers up, fingers, fingers, fingers, fingers but they took me through and I won that car.”

Jubert has not decided yet if she will take the car or opt to receive the amount of money the car is worth.

Whichever she chooses, she sure has an experience she will be able to tell her kids and grandkids about for the rest of her life.
